      <description><![CDATA[The North American Free Trade Agreement (NAFTA) which went into effect on January 1, 1994 established the largest free trade zone in the world, with a population of over 360 million people. Both U.S. and Mexican Customs agencies collect detailed information on each shipment which crosses the border for both import/export control and assessment of duties. However, traditionally this information has been considered confidential between the shipper and these government agencies and, as such, has not been released publicly or used in any public planning studies. Both agencies have released summaries of shipment data for overall trade statistics, but the level of aggregation in these summaries is not sufficient for detailed transportation studies. This paper discusses the trade pattern depicted in these data files, the quality of the data, as well as the limitation of the data for transportation planning.]]></description>

      <description><![CDATA[The Caribbean area embraces almost all aspects of tanker trades, including as it does major crude oil exporters (Venezuela and Mexico), refiners (those in the Islands such as St. Croix, Puerto Rico and the Bahamas operating on imported crudes and those in the Netherlands Antilles operating on domestic and imported crudes), crude oil transhipment terminals (such as Bonaire, Bahamas, Curacao etc), massive refined products exporters and minor products importers.  Significant changes are taking place in the Caribbean oil trades resulting from such developments as the rise in Mexican oil exports and the advent of US deepwater terminals (such as LOOP).  The study analyses oil movements to and from the Caribbean; investigates terminal and refining facilities and developments in the area; and discusses the significance of the trade volumes and structural trends identified for the employment of the world tanker fleet.]]></description>

      <description><![CDATA["Neo-Bulks" are those cargoes-principally products of manufacturing-formerly shipped in the break-bulk mode but which, over the past 20 years or so, have developed to such a volume on particular routes that it has increasingly become the practice to ship them in full shipload lots in specialized, normally unscheduled vessels.  A variety of vessel types are, in fact, employed, in "Neo-Bulk" trades but the principal purpose of the Study will be to determine what effect changes in transport and handling have had on demand for bulk carriers.  Indeed, part of the fleet comprises bulk carriers specially designed to transport "Neo-Bulk" cargoes, of which the most numerous are those equipped to handle forest products.  Of the "Neo-Bulks", trade in forest products is by far the largest, as well as the most complex, comprising raw materials (logs, pulpwood, woodchips, etc) as well as manufactured items, among the most important of which are pulp and paper.  However, the Study will also look closely at developments in other trades, which include steel, non-ferrous metals, scrap, motor vehicles, cement, bulk chemicals, plastics, etc. to determine how shipping practices have changed, and whether the utilization of bulk carriers will increase, or diminish in future years.]]></description>

      <description><![CDATA[Two trends discernable today suggest that LNG could be one of the most dynamic sectors of the shipping market during the 1980s.  Firstly, the availability of crude oil is becoming increasingly limited and oil importers appear likely to turn to other marginal sources of primary energy, with supply availability being a more important consideration than cost.  Secondly, oil exporting countries are becoming increasingly reluctant to flare associated gas, implying that LNG availability could increase substantially. These factors could generate boom conditions for LNG shipping, but proponents of LNG have been predicting a dramatic upsurge in trade for some time past.  This upsurge has not yet materialised.  Rather than accepting that the boom is now upon us, it is necessary to compare and contrast the possible future demand for and the supply of LNG ships.  Study 82 will estimate the likely future demand for LNG carriers by means of a project-by-project, route-by-route analysis of planned and potential LNG projects.  The level of shipping demand likely to be generated by the indicated trades will then be contrasted to the existing and scheduled supply of LNG carriers to highlight possible market imbalances and to identify the date of market equilibrium under various demand assumptions.       <description><![CDATA[This paper is the introduction to the bound proceedings of the Lloyd's of London Press Conference on Commodities and Bulk Shipping in the 80's.  It provides an overview of the dry bulk carrier market, its present condition and the prospects for future long term growth.  The author, with the aid of numerous detailed graphs, examines supply and demand trends in the world dry bulk trades.  He divides the dry bulk fleet into three size groups: handy size (10-39,000 dwt), Panamax (40-79,000 dwt) and large size carriers (over 80,000 dwt), noting that the demand for each carrier size is directly linked to the changing nature of the bulk commodity trades.  The author also looks at how the world business cycle affects dry bulk carrier demand.  The paper concludes with a brief look at non-western dry bulk trade.]]></description>
